Live from the ECW Arena in Philadelphia, PA

Greetings and salutations from Philadelphia, PA! Gorilla Monsoon and “The Quintessential Studmuffin” Joel Gertner will be calling all the action. The match structure goes from top to bottom.

Cruiserweight Championship Match – Fatal Four Way
ACH vs. 2Cold Scorpio vs. Amazing Red vs. Jerry Lynn (champion)

Cruiserweight champion Jerry Lynn puts his title on the line against three other high fliers in this opening contest. Lynn is probably the most accomplished of all the wrestlers, being a two time TNA X Division Champion, and a former WWF light heavyweight champion as well ECW world heavyweight champion. Lynn is also no stranger to 2cold Scorpio from their days in ECW, and Scorpio’s 450 splash was voted the best wrestler maneuver in 1992 by the Wrestling Observer Newsletter. Perhaps the least overall known wrestler in this match, ACH, is best known for his work in ROH will have his work cut out for him going up against three savory veterans. ACH is no slouch though, as he was voted as the #58 best wrestlers in 2015 by PWI. This brings us to our last combatant, Amazing Red. A former three time TNA X Division champion, and former NWA Tag Team Champion with co-competitor Jerry Lynn, these two know each other well. There is no doubt that we are going to see death defying moves from all of these competitors, and who will come out on top? Your guess is as good as mine!

Barry Windham vs. Jerry “The King” Lawler

A classic story of “the underdog” Barry Windham vs. the man who has won and done it all, Jerry Lawler. While Windham is no slouch when it comes to winning championships, his list pales in comparison to that of Lawler, who has captured 168 championships during his career. The match is being billed as a battle of The Best of Texas vs. The King of Tennessee. A lot of fans think Windham may not stand a chance against such a famed wrestler as Lawler, but if you listen to the IWC, Windham is one of the most underrated wrestlers of all time with multiple 5 star matches from WON to go along with a Rookie of the Year award and Match of the year award vs. Rich Flair in 1986. We would be surprised if the fans do not get behind Windham for this match.


Intercontinental Championship Title vs. Career Match
Cody Rhodes (Champion) vs. Harley Race (career)

Most wrestling fans are well aware of the Dusty Rhodes vs. Harley Race rivalry, perhaps one of the best of all time. The feud has now carried over to the son of Dusty, Cody. Cody Rhodes is currently riding high with his career resurgence and a reign as IC champion, but Harley Race wants to end that reign and take Cody down, reminiscent of how Dusty took him down for his own championship belt. He wants to beat Cody, rub it in, and let him know how the taste of losing feels at the hands of one of the greatest wrestlers of all time. Cody agreed to the match, but with one stipulation, Harley Race puts his career on the line for a chance at his title. Cody has told Harley he is going to do what his father should have done years ago, end his career. Will we see a new IC champion and a humiliated loser, or will this be the last time we ever see Harley Race step foot inside a wrestling ring again?

I like the Rhodes-Race match, probably the fourth best match between the two cards. Race is tricky as I really enjoy his persona - basically everyone's really, really tough uncle - but his in ring work doesn't appeal to me that much. Feuding with Cody Rhodes is good because there is obvious history between Race and Dusty, and now this is Dusty's pretty boy son who clearly wouldn't mesh well with Race. Story-wise it's really strong. In ring it would be good but not great, but you don't need it to be anything more than that.

I like older stuff for the most part, but I can't take Lawler seriously as a wrestler. For instance a few months ago I watched something where Lawler and Rick Rude got into a parking lot brawl sometime in the mid 1980s and that Lawler didn't get murdered pretty much made me laugh.
